Living amongst ‘Idiots’
“First get rid of the log in your own eye; then you will see well enough to deal with the speck in your friend’s eye”
Matthew 7:5 (NLT)
We seem to have the tendency to see flaws in others pretty easily, especially those we don’t like. It can make for enjoyable, yet damaging, conversation if we join forces with someone else who shares the same dislike.
But Jesus is telling us to handle our ability to criticize differently. Our focus needs to be on correcting our own shortcomings. If we are dealing with those, it will help us to be more compassionate and understanding of others. People may even be more compassionate and understanding of us.
